Identifying & Reducing Mycotoxins in Coffee Beans
Mold detection and control are essential aspects of ensuring coffee cherry quality and health. Various elements, such as humidity, heat, and poor storage, can foster mycotoxin development. Modern methods, like visual assessment, analytical analysis, and quick identification kits, are commonly used to identify contaminated cherries. Strategies for fungi reduction focus on proper fermentation, housing, and processing protocols, alongside implementing efficient controls – when allowed – to protect the integrity of the resulting product.

Exploring Tartness Scores & Brewed Tasting Observations
When judging coffee quality through tasting, acidity plays a crucial function. This isn't about pH; it refers to the sharpness and enjoyable tang on the palate. Higher acidity scores, often reaching up to 8.5 or 9 on a common decimal scale, usually indicate depth and a pleasing flavor profile. tasting remarks will frequently describe these acidity characteristics alongside descriptors like lime, apple, or fermented. Conversely, reduced acidity can suggest a mellow but potentially less interesting brew. It’s important to evaluate tartness within the scope of the overall aroma – it’s rarely an isolated element.
